Goodbye to His Master
Short Stories
Written by Arthur Conan Doyle   

 

  A French officer is recruited for a voyage to St. Helena where Napoleon is being held  

 

Can be found: The Mammoth Book of Hearts of Oak

Author: Arthur Conan Doyle

Title: Goodbye to His Master

Series: Etienne Gerard

First  Published by:  as "How Etienne Gerard said Good-bye to His Master" in The Strand Magazine
